Analysis
Angola recorded 1.11 tonnes per hectare for cereal yields in 2024. That is the highest value across all 64 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 3.4% on the previous year and up 24.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, cereal yields in Angola peaked at 1.11 tonnes per hectare in 2024 and was at its lowest, 0.268 tonnes per hectare, in 1993.
That places Angola 161st out of 185 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 64 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 0.8453 tonnes per hectare | 0.7984 tonnes per hectare | 0.932 tonnes per hectare | 9 |
| 1970s | 0.7303 tonnes per hectare | 0.5092 tonnes per hectare | 0.9113 tonnes per hectare | 10 |
| 1980s | 0.429 tonnes per hectare | 0.2774 tonnes per hectare | 0.6179 tonnes per hectare | 10 |
| 1990s | 0.4646 tonnes per hectare | 0.268 tonnes per hectare | 0.7016 tonnes per hectare | 10 |
| 2000s | 0.5633 tonnes per hectare | 0.4459 tonnes per hectare | 0.6527 tonnes per hectare | 10 |
| 2010s | 0.8101 tonnes per hectare | 0.5526 tonnes per hectare | 0.9823 tonnes per hectare | 10 |
| 2020s | 1.04 tonnes per hectare | 0.9829 tonnes per hectare | 1.11 tonnes per hectare | 5 |
